>>>>> + if (!pc_system_ovmf_table_find(SEV_HASH_TABLE_RV_GUID, &data, NULL)) {
>>>>
>>>> If we never use the data_len argument, can we simplify the prototype?
>>>
>>> The current uses for the OVMF reset vector GUIDed table is for simple
>>> structs with known length (secret injection page address, SEV-ES reset
>>> address, SEV table of hashes address). But keeping the length there
>>> allows adding variable-sized entries such as strings/blobs.
>>
>> OK. Good opportunity to document the prototype declaration ;)

> P.S.
> In a previous version you mentioned you ran into issues with a qemu
> build with SEV disabled. I tried that by modifying
> default-configs/devices/i386-softmmu.mak and uncommenting CONFIG_SEV=n
> there. Is there a friendlier way to create such a build?
Unfortunately not yet in mainstream (distributions tune their builds,
often disabling all recent features, and enable them on a case by case
basis once it is well tested).
Thankfully Alex posted a series to add the possibility:
https://www.mail-archive.com/qemu-devel@nongnu.org/msg817710.html
